Burglary Dwelling

Ladcastle Road, Dobcross – Offenders used a stone to smash a patio door to gain access. Property taken.

Huddersfield Road, Scouthead –  Property entered via an insecure front door.

Oldham Road, Denshaw – Offenders used a stone taken from the rear garden to smash a ground floor window. Property taken.

Burglary Other

Delph and Dobcross Cricket Club – Offenders broke a window to gain access.

Saddleworth Motor X, Delph – Offenders used a crow bar to break a padlock on shutters. Three motorbikes were taken.

Valley Mill, Millgate, Delph – Offenders gained access by prising open a locked door. Nothing was stolen.

Home Build Supplies, Delph – Offenders entered a building linked to the property via an insecure door. They then bent a metal grill, covered sensors and smashed an alarm box off the wall. Property was taken.

Vehicle crime – Theft from A Vehicle

Stoneswood Road, Delph – A sat-nav was stolen from a motor vehicle

Criminal Damage

Oldham Road, Delph – damage to a vehicle

Standedge Road, Diggle – damage to property

King Street, Delph – damage to a window
